@Override public Integer getMaxAwardsSeq(String actId) { Integer maxAwardsSeq = (Integer) super.queryOne("getMaxAwardsSeq",actId); return maxAwardsSeq==null?0:maxAwardsSeq; }
@SuppressWarnings("unchecked") @Override public int getSonMenuByFatherId(String fatherId) { return (Integer) super.queryOne("getSonMenuByFatherId", fatherId); }
@Override public Integer count(PageQuery<WeixinOpenAccount>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WxActShaketicketConfig>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WxActShaketicketRecord>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<MyJwWebJwid> pageQuery) { return (Integer) super.queryOne("count", pageQuery); }
@Override public Integer count(PageQuery<WxActShaketicketCoupon>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WeixinMenu>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WeixinGzuser>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<GzWxActBargain>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WeixinHuodongBizJwid>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public Integer count(PageQuery<WxActShaketicketAward> pageQuery) { return (Integer) super.queryOne("count",pageQuery); }
@Override public WeixinOpenAccount queryOneByAppid(String appid) { Map<String, String> param=Maps.newConcurrentMap(); param.put("appid", appid); return (WeixinOpenAccount)super.queryOne("queryOneByAppid", param); } @Override
@Override public MyJwWebJwid queryOneByCreateBy(String createBy) { Map<String, String> param=Maps.newConcurrentMap(); param.put("createBy", createBy); return (MyJwWebJwid) super.queryOne("queryOneByCreateBy", param); }
@Override public MyJwWebJwid queryByJwid(String jwid) { Map<String, Object> param=Maps.newConcurrentMap(); param.put("jwid", jwid); return (MyJwWebJwid) super.queryOne("queryByJwid", param); }
@Override public GzWxActBargainRegistration queryRegistrationByOpenidAndActId( String openid, String actId) { Map<String,String> param = Maps.newConcurrentMap(); param.put("openid", openid); param.put("actId", actId); return (GzWxActBargainRegistration)super.queryOne("queryRegistrationByOpenidAndActId",param); }
/** * 根据触发类型查询记录是否存在 * @param msgType * @return */ @Override public WeixinAutoresponseDefault queryBymsgTriggerType(String msgTriggerType, String jwid) { Map<String,Object> map = new HashMap<String,Object>(); map.put("msgTriggerType", msgTriggerType); map.put("jwid", jwid); return (WeixinAutoresponseDefault) super.queryOne("queryBymsgTriggerType",map); }
@Override public String getFatherIdByorders(String orders, String jwid) { Map<String, Object> param=Maps.newConcurrentMap(); param.put("orders", orders); param.put("jwid", jwid); return (String) super.queryOne("getFatherIdByorders", param); }
/** * @功能:根据jwid和用户id查询公众号信息 */ @Override public MyJwWebJwid queryJwidByJwidAndUserId(String jwid, String systemUserid) { Map<String,String> paramMap = new HashMap<String,String>(); paramMap.put("jwid", jwid); paramMap.put("systemUserid", systemUserid); return (MyJwWebJwid)super.queryOne("queryJwidByJwidAndUserId",paramMap); } //update-end--Author:zhangweijian Date: 20181008 for:根据jwid和用户id查询公众号信息
/** * @功能:根据jwid和时间查询公众号消息量(无时间为累计量) */ public Integer queryMsgCount(String jwid,String refDate){ Map<String,String> paramMap = new HashMap<String,String>(); paramMap.put("jwid", jwid); paramMap.put("refDate", refDate); return (Integer) super.queryOne("queryMsgCount", paramMap); } }